How long have you been training for?
How consistent is your training/ diet?
What sort of training/ diet have you been doing in the past?
^^
These will determine the best 'next step'.
If you have been training a while then 'recomping' is going to be slow and tedious... in which case you might see better/ faster results if you do a quick weight loss spell - eg: a few months (eg: 3-4) - then get back to buff-work. If you are lucky, you might get some residual muscle gains as well (depending on what you are doing currently).... But for this:
1. train HEAVY
2. eat ENOUGH to maintain muscle, but eat BELOW what you need so you lose weight
3. get enough protein and healthy stuff
4. rest
5. don't go crazy on cardio
If you have not been training for long - then you could recomp more easily, and if you were to simply sit around 'mid point' with regards to cals - then stick to a heavy/ good weights program + add cardio as required. Basically - see above, but with a bit more food and a bit less cardio.
